Skip to content

Commit 3db8549

Browse files
mark return value of get_class_static and get_parent_class_static as const
1 parent ad307e4 commit 3db8549

File tree

1 file changed

+8
-8
lines changed

1 file changed

+8
-8
lines changed

include/godot_cpp/classes/wrapped.hpp

Lines changed: 8 additions & 8 deletions
Original file line numberDiff line numberDiff line change
@@ -95,8 +95,8 @@ class Wrapped {
9595
virtual ~Wrapped() {}
9696

9797
public:
98-
static StringName &get_class_static() {
99-
static StringName string_name = StringName("Wrapped");
98+
static const StringName &get_class_static() {
99+
static const StringName string_name = StringName("Wrapped");
100100
return string_name;
101101
}
102102

@@ -228,12 +228,12 @@ public:
228228
initialized = true; \
229229
} \
230230
\
231-
static ::godot::StringName &get_class_static() { \
232-
static ::godot::StringName string_name = ::godot::StringName(#m_class); \
231+
static const ::godot::StringName &get_class_static() { \
232+
static const ::godot::StringName string_name = ::godot::StringName(#m_class); \
233233
return string_name; \
234234
} \
235235
\
236-
static ::godot::StringName &get_parent_class_static() { \
236+
static const ::godot::StringName &get_parent_class_static() { \
237237
return m_inherits::get_class_static(); \
238238
} \
239239
\
@@ -435,12 +435,12 @@ public:
435435
\
436436
static void initialize_class() {} \
437437
\
438-
static ::godot::StringName &get_class_static() { \
439-
static ::godot::StringName string_name = ::godot::StringName(#m_alias_for); \
438+
static const ::godot::StringName &get_class_static() { \
439+
static const ::godot::StringName string_name = ::godot::StringName(#m_alias_for); \
440440
return string_name; \
441441
} \
442442
\
443-
static ::godot::StringName &get_parent_class_static() { \
443+
static const ::godot::StringName &get_parent_class_static() { \
444444
return m_inherits::get_class_static(); \
445445
} \
446446
\

0 commit comments

Comments
 (0)